`

【转】让opensuse具有对ntfs分区写的权限

阅读更多

原文地址:http://blogold.chinaunix.net/u2/73535/showart_1137292.html

 

 

opensuse默认并不对ntfs分区进行写的权限,所以我们日常使用时只能对其进行读的操作,这是完全不能满足需要的,所以要改变这一状况。这一且是由一个文件决定的/etc/fstab就是这个文件,如果你的suse启动后并不能自动挂载硬盘分区,也是因为少了这个文件,要手动添加,我的最初的文件是这样的:
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part9 swap                 swap       defaults              0 0
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part8 /                    ext3       acl,user_xattr        1 1
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part10 /home                ext3       acl,user_xattr        1 2
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part1 /windows/C           ntfs-3g    users,gid=users,fmask=133,dmask=022,locale=zh_CN.UTF-8 0 0
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part5 /windows/D           ntfs-3g    users,gid=users,fmask=133,dmask=022,locale=zh_CN.UTF-8 0 0
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part6 /windows/E           ntfs-3g    users,gid=users,fmask=133,dmask=022,locale=zh_CN.UTF-8 0 0
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part7 /windows/F           vfat       users,gid=users,umask=0002,utf8=true,codepage=936 0 0
proc                 /proc                proc       defaults              0 0
sysfs                /sys                 sysfs      noauto                0 0
debugfs              /sys/kernel/debug    debugfs    noauto                0 0
usbfs                /proc/bus/usb        usbfs      noauto                0 0
devpts               /dev/pts             devpts     mode=0620,gid=5       0 0
分了九个去,sda1,sda5,sda6都是ntfs,sda7是fat32,sda8,sda10是ext3格式,sda9是swap分区sda1安的是winxp,sda5,6,7都是数据分区,最初这四个区只有fat32可以写,其余的都只能读。于是对其进行修改将sda5,6加上写的权限,因为sda1是xp不想因为误操作删除系统文件,所以没有该,下面是修改后的文件:
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part9 swap                 swap       defaults              0 0
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part8 /                    ext3       acl,user_xattr        1 1
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part10 /home                ext3       acl,user_xattr        1 2
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part1 /windows/C           ntfs-3g    users,gid=users,fmask=133,dmask=022,locale=zh_CN.UTF-8 0 0
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part5 /windows/D           ntfs-3g    users,gid=users,fmask=002,dmask=002,locale=zh_CN.UTF-8 0 0
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part6 /windows/E           ntfs-3g    users,gid=users,fmask=003,dmask=002,locale=zh_CN.UTF-8 0 0
/dev/disk/by-id/scsi-SATA_Hitachi_HDS7216_PVF904Z5UTUWRN-part7 /windows/F           vfat       users,gid=users,umask=0002,utf8=true,codepage=936 0 0
proc                 /proc                proc       defaults              0 0
sysfs                /sys                 sysfs      noauto                0 0
debugfs              /sys/kernel/debug    debugfs    noauto                0 0
usbfs                /proc/bus/usb        usbfs      noauto                0 0
devpts               /dev/pts             devpts     mode=0620,gid=5       0 0

修改内容:将ntfs选项中的fmask,dmask的值改为002就可以了,其余的最好不要动,这样重启一下计算机,你就可以对修改的分区进行写操作了。

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ics